This will never happen, as they do not want players being able to get certain achievements from this classic re-launch or obtain time limited items, etc, and then carry those into current retail.

What they are doing is creating an entirely new game in a sense, and will be managing 2 versions of WoW.

If you play in Classic, all your achievements, items, etc, will be restricted to the Classic side. Even once they release BC separate, you will only be able to transfer your Classic characters to the new BC and not into retail.

I can’t recall who in the dev team stated such things but fairly certain this is the way it will be.

It wouldn’t be fair for retail players who have been playing all this time to suddenly see “new retail” players that transferred over with new or special achievements or time limited items that they got from Classic flaunting them around when you never obtained this before during the original launch or retail expansions over time.

If they release BC servers, I’d be fine with them letting you got from Classic to BC but Classic (and BC if it happens) should be completely separate from Retail.

Connecting them would harm Retail by allowing old time-exclusive items to be obtained indefinitely and it would harm Classic by having a bunch of ninja looters roll in Classic just to get some transmog item that isn’t in retail anymore.
